Renowned Irish comedian Dara Ó Briain has been honoured as the recipient of the 2021 Maths Week Ireland Award for his contribution to Raising Public Awareness of Maths. The award is presented once each year during Maths Week Ireland - the all-island festival of maths and numeracy (16th - 24th October). The
